Some menu items are hit-and-miss, but over the years, the burgers, onion rings, fries, and snacks have been among my favorites. I also look forward to seasonal and Food & Wine event items. I particularly like the self-serve condiment stations for ketchup, mustard, ranch, and BBQ sauce.
There are a few familiar menu items for kids — burgers, chicken tenders, and kid-friendly drinks. As with most Disney restaurants, allergy-friendly and plant-based menu options are always available. The standard fountain and seasonal refreshments are also offered. Free water is also available, just ask the staff (cast members).
Mobile ordering and Magic Key pass holder discounts are also great features. The staff, for the most part, have been kind and get your orders out as fast as possible.
There are plenty of indoor and outdoor patio seating areas, which are spacious and kept clean throughout the day. The staff will also be glad to take your used trays and discard the trash when they are around.
The wait wasn’t too bad despite it being a Saturday. You stand in line, order with the attendants, and give your receipt to the food assembly workers. They call your name once they finish putting together your meal.
